Asparagus and peas risotto

This is a simple creamy vegetarian risotto recipe featuring tender, crisp asparagus, sweet peas, and an abundance of creamy, cheesy flavor. You can swap in any green vegetables you prefer; zucchini, broccoli, or green beans would all work wonderfully. This creamy risotto is excellent as a standalone main dish but also makes a delightful side with fish, chicken, or beef.

Steps
- 1
Heat the butter in a large saucepan over a low heat. Add the onion and cook to soften for about 10 minutes,
- 2
Add the rice and cook for about 5 minutes until it is white and glistening. Add the white wine and cook off the alcohol for a couple of minutes.
- 3
Add a ladle of hot stock and cook over a medium heat, stiring constantly until the liquid is absorbed. Repeat again and again, only adding more stock when the rice has soaked up the last lot.
- 4
After 20 - 25 minutes the rice should be soft yet firm, with slight grain of crunch in the middle. Every grain should be separately definable in the mouth, yet surge together as one in the pan.
- 5
Take off the heat and leave to sit for a minute. Add cold butter cubes and stir vigorously with a wooden spoon until all the butter is incorporated. Add parmesan cheese and so the same.
- 6
Finally, add the asparagus and peas and mix gently. Serve with extra grated parmesan.
